NFL Week 1 betting strategy centers on identifying value in player prop markets by leveraging favorable matchups and historical performance data. Key quarterback insights include backing Kirk Cousins to exceed 207.5 passing yards against a weak Miami secondary, while fading Joe Burrow’s yardage total due to the Bengals' tendency for slow season starts. Running back opportunities focus on high-volume roles, specifically targeting Blake Corum for over 67.5 rushing yards and Tyler Allgeier for over 29.5 yards. Wide receiver projections highlight Garrett Wilson and Justin Jefferson as primary targets to surpass their respective yardage totals. The analysis emphasizes Dallas Goedert and Cole Kmet as essential tight end options for receptions. The consensus best bet for the weekend is Saquon Barkley to exceed 75.5 rushing yards against the Washington Commanders, a team he has historically dominated throughout his career.
